Why it's worth checking out

The Goods Line is a public walkway linking Central Station in Sydney’s CBD with Darling Harbour. Built along a disused rail corridor, it has been reworked into a partly elevated green space that brings a different perspective to the city and connects several inner-city destinations.

Along the shared pedestrian and cycle path, visitors will find leafy areas, seating, workout spaces and public ping pong tables. It is a practical route as well as a place to pause, exercise or spend time outdoors, with enough variety to suit a casual walk, a cycle through the city or an informal outing with friends and family.

The route passes Sydney TAFE, the University of Technology Sydney, the ABC and the Powerhouse Museum, making it useful for exploring this part of Sydney on foot. The Goods Line also welcomes people with access needs, although visitors are advised to contact the venue or organiser for accessibility details. With its combination of public space, greenery and remnants of the former rail corridor, it offers a straightforward way to move between Surry Hills, the CBD and Darling Harbour.
